The Master of Forensic Mental Health course is an essential qualification for professionals aiming to work at the intersection of mental health and the criminal justice system. In Wangaratta, aspiring students can benefit from reputable training providers such as UNSW and Griffith University, both of which offer this course through an online delivery mode. This flexibility allows students in the Wangaratta area to gain a high-quality education without the need for excessive travel, ensuring that individuals can balance their studies with personal and professional commitments.

The knowledge and skills acquired through the Master of Forensic Mental Health programme prepare students for exciting careers in various fields. Graduates can find opportunities as a Mental Health Nurse, offering vital support to individuals dealing with psychological issues. Additionally, those pursuing a career as a Forensic Psychologist can engage in assessments and interventions within the legal system. Another path available to graduates is that of a Psychiatric Nurse, focusing on providing comprehensive care to those with complex mental health conditions.
